资源简介
使用Idea工具开发,Maven+SpringMVC+Mybatis的增删改查Demo,也是根据网上找的demo,自己亲自动手写的,在编写过程也是遇到了各种小问题,不过都一一处理,里面附带了一个简单文档和建表语句,希望对你有所帮助。遇到BUG需要有一个好的心态,Good Luck.
代码片段和文件信息
package com.controller;
import com.pojo.Paper;
import com.service.PaperService;
import java.util.ArrayList;
import java.util.List;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Controller;
import org.springframework.ui.Model;
import org.springframework.web.bind.annotation.PathVariable;
import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.RequestParam;
@Controller
@RequestMapping(“/paper“)
public class PaperController {
@Autowired
private PaperService paperService;
@RequestMapping(“/allPaper“)
public String list(Model model) {
List list = paperService.queryAllPaper();
model.addAttribute(“list“ list);
return “allPaper“;
}
@RequestMapping(“toAddPaper“)
public String toAddPaper() {
return “addPaper“;
}
@RequestMapping(“/addPaper“)
public String addPaper(Paper paper) {
paperService.addPaper(paper);
return “redirect:/paper/allPaper“;
}
@RequestMapping(“/del/{id}“)
public String deletePaper(@PathVariable(“id“) int id) {
paperService.deletePaperById(id);
return “redirect:/paper/allPaper“;
}
@RequestMapping(“toUpdatePaper“)
public String toUpdatePaper(Model model int id) {
Paper pager=paperService.queryById(id);
//List list =paperService.queryListById(id);
model.addAttribute(“paper“ pager);
return “updatePaper“;
}
@RequestMapping(“/updatePaper“)
public String updatePaper(Model model Paper paper) {
paperService.updatePaper(paper);
paper = paperService.queryById(paper.getId());
model.addAttribute(“paper“ paper);
return “redirect:/paper/allPaper“;
}
}
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 281 2019-05-15 14:11 Suiyi\.idea\artifacts\Suiyi_war.xm
文件 3369 2019-05-14 16:54 Suiyi\.idea\artifacts\Suiyi_war_exploded.xm
文件 622 2019-05-11 09:37 Suiyi\.idea\compiler.xm
文件 172 2019-05-11 09:37 Suiyi\.idea\encodings.xm
文件 1444 2019-05-11 08:06 Suiyi\.idea\inspectionProfiles\Project_Default.xm
文件 599 2019-05-15 14:11 Suiyi\.idea\libraries\Maven__ch_qos_logback_logback_classic_1_1_11.xm
文件 578 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__ch_qos_logback_logback_core_1_1_11.xm
文件 668 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__com_fasterxm
文件 619 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__com_fasterxm
文件 647 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__com_fasterxm
文件 517 2019-05-11 09:48 Suiyi\.idea\libraries\Maven__com_mchange_c3p0_0_9_5_2.xm
文件 622 2019-05-11 09:48 Suiyi\.idea\libraries\Maven__com_mchange_mchange_commons_java_0_2_11.xm
文件 602 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__javax_servlet_javax_servlet_api_3_1_0.xm
文件 518 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__javax_servlet_jsp_api_2_0.xm
文件 497 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__javax_servlet_jstl_1_2.xm
文件 546 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__javax_servlet_servlet_api_2_4.xm
文件 479 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__junit_junit_4_11.xm
文件 591 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__mysql_mysql_connector_java_5_1_6.xm
文件 556 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__org_hamcrest_hamcrest_core_1_3.xm
文件 524 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__org_mybatis_mybatis_3_5_0.xm
文件 573 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__org_mybatis_mybatis_spring_1_3_1.xm
文件 537 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__org_slf4j_slf4j_api_1_7_22.xm
文件 633 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__org_springfr
文件 647 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__org_springfr
文件 661 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__org_springfr
文件 717 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__org_springfr
文件 640 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__org_springfr
文件 682 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__org_springfr
文件 633 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__org_springfr
文件 640 2019-05-11 09:37 Suiyi\.idea\libraries\Maven__org_springfr
............此处省略152个文件信息
相关资源
- springMVC+hibernate+spring+shiro整合
- springmvc+spring+hibernate
- maven in action Maven 实战 含源码
- Springmvc+Hibernate改写传智播客ssh网上商
- SSH-demo IDEA开发工具 学生管理系统
- 初学Spring+SpringMVC+MyBatis框架适合初学
- SpringMVC+Mybatis后台管理系统开发源码可
- Reyco郭-Spring4+SpringMVC+Mybatis讲义
- SSM实现用户注册登录以及增加删除修
- Shiro学习,以及与SpringMVC整合,标签注
- springMVC+myBatis增删改查小程序
- 软件体系架构PPT Spring SpringMVC Mybat
- mybatis+struts+spring搭建好的框架
- spring MVC 项目商城
- springmvc的一个简单的框架
- ssm+bootstrap+angularJs案例
- IntelliJ IDEA版的ssm整合开发简单crm管理
- SSM整合时的Maven项目源码
- 基于maven+springmvc+spring+mybatis对员工信
- springMVC+spring+Hibernate框架
- springmvc与mybatis整合对数据库的增删改
- SpringMVC + Spring + SpringData\\JPA 整合Dem
- springmvc+spring+mybatis
- idea通过maven搭建ssm小
- SpringMVC +Mybatis完整
- springmvc代理经销商管理系统
- 基于SpringMVC+Maven开发网上书城系统
- maven 实战完整版 高清
- springmvc restful风格 增删改查完整版
- 北京动力节点-Reyco郭-SpringMVC4
评论
共有 条评论